Nimba Chiefs and Elders Pledge Support for Weah Re-Election

By  Melvin Zawolo Doloquee / Nimba County

MONROVIA-Chiefs and Elders from Buu -Yao Administrative District # 5 over the weekend gathered in Tiaplay Town where they pledged support to the re-election of President George Weah.

The Chiefs and Elders informed reporters that their decision to support the re-election of the Liberian Leader was based on the huge developmental initiatives currently taking place in the County.

They claimed that they have been voting for Leaders but President Weah has surpassed other past Leaders when it comes to developments.

Speaking during the groundbreaking ceremony in  Yao Tiaplay Town, Joe Luanupea Larngai who read the statement from the Chiefs and elders noted that the re-conditioning of various roads in the District has helped to address some of the challenges residents have faced with.

The Chiefs and elders mentioned that the government of Liberia keeps making immense progress toward the socioeconomic advancement of the county and Liberia at large.

“We will not be ungrateful to President George Weah’s Government. He has brought relief to us, through the re-conditioning of various roads. He helped to educate our children”, they noted.
